- PVSM.RU - https://www.pvsm.ru -

Дайджест интересных материалов для мобильного разработчика #244 (5 марта— 11 марта)

В эту короткую неделю новостей и статей не очень много, но все же есть один день разработчика в банке, исследование приложения Instagram в поисках звонков, анимации, разведение собственных криптокотов, ретаргетинг и дефицит UX.

Дайджест интересных материалов для мобильного разработчика #244 (5 марта— 11 марта) - 1

Дайджест интересных материалов для мобильного разработчика #244 (5 марта— 11 марта) - 2

Один день в Альфа-Банке: мобильная разработка [1]

Альфа-Банк стал одним из первопроходцев мобильного банкинга: приложения для iOS и Android появились у него ещё в 2010-м, когда возможность «пополнить баланс телефона с самого телефона» была непривычной. А как обстоят дела с мобильной разработкой в банке теперь, спустя все эти годы?

Дайджест интересных материалов для мобильного разработчика #244 (5 марта— 11 марта) - 3

Swift vs. Kotlin. Отличия важны [2]

Вы наверняка видели это сравнение Swift и Kotlin. Довольно интересное, правда? Я согласен, что в этих языках много схожего, но в этой статье я обращу внимание на некоторые аспекты, которые их все-таки разнят.неудивительно.

Дайджест доступен и в виде рассылки. Подписаться вы можете тут [3].

Дайджест интересных материалов для мобильного разработчика #244 (5 марта— 11 марта) - 4 iOS

Как я раскопал скрытую функцию видеозвонков в Instagram на iOS [4]
Podlodka #49: Server side Swift [5]
image Дизайн безупречных iOS-приложений [6]
image Почему iOS-разработчики не пишут юнит-тесты [7]
image Исследуем загадочный случай повреждения кучи [8]
image Sophie: GUI-клиент для Carthage [9]
image Gauges: круговые индикаторы [10]
image OHMySQL: библиотека для работы с удаленным MySQL [11]
image FlippingNotch: «pull to refresh» анимация для брови iPhone X [12]

Дайджест интересных материалов для мобильного разработчика #244 (5 марта— 11 марта) - 12 Android

(+34) Создание анимаций переходов между Activity в Android [13]
Использование TensorFlow на Android шаг за шагом [14]
Использование NDK в своих приложениях [15]
WebView в Android [16]
Сокеты в Android [17]
image Кот Шредингера в Kotlin [18]
image Опасность предположений: Kotlin и кастомный View в Android [19]
image Расширение возможностей Android Layout [20]
image Исследуем Android P: экранные вырезы [21]
image 10 лет Android – что дальше? Fuchsia и Flutter [22]
image Animated Ferris Wheel: анимированное колесо обозрения [23]

Дайджест интересных материалов для мобильного разработчика #244 (5 марта— 11 марта) - 19 Разработка

(+45) Полный пайплайн левел-дизайнера War Robots: как мы делаем карты, на которых хочется играть [24]
(+26) Создаем своих криптокотиков (Часть 1) [25]
(+21) Реализация быстрых 2D-теней в Unity с помощью 1D shadow mapping [26]
Oculus Rift перестали работать из-за просроченного сертификата [27]
Как нанять лучших разработчиков для бизнеса [28]
Эффект Саманты: взгляд в будущее ботов [29]
Firebase Crashlytics вышел из беты [30]
Ubisoft создал AI-помощника для поиска ошибок в коде [31]
Ощущения дефицита в UX: как можно манипулировать пользователями [32]
Радио для разработчиков от freeCodeCamp [33]
Центр прогноза погоды открывает конкурс проектов Summer of Weather Code [34]
Чистая архитектура на Android и iOS [35]
image Дизайн записи звонков в CallApp [36]

Дайджест интересных материалов для мобильного разработчика #244 (5 марта— 11 марта) - 21 Аналитика, маркетинг и монетизация

(+24) Обзор инструментов для создания аудиторий в мобильном ретаргетинге [37]
Как подготовиться к GDPR: 15 ключевых шагов [38]
Как найти нужный момент для рекламного объявления? [39]
Подкаст AppTractor: Mobfox [40]
image Как два вопроса могу улучшить рост вашего продукта [41]

Дайджест интересных материалов для мобильного разработчика #244 (5 марта— 11 марта) - 23 AI, Устройства, IoT

(+21) Удаление фона с помощью глубокого обучения [42]
(+16) Машинное обучение в канализации (в хорошем смысле) [43]
(+11) Топ-10 трендов технологий искусственного интеллекта (ИИ) в 2018 году [44]
TensorFlow поможет в распознавании фото с военных дронов [45]
image Тренируйте ваши модели машинного обучения на GPU Google бесплатно [46]

< Предыдущий дайджест [47]. Если у вас есть другие интересные материалы или вы нашли ошибку — пришлите, пожалуйста, в почту.

Автор: EverydayTools

Источник [48]


Сайт-источник PVSM.RU: https://www.pvsm.ru

Путь до страницы источника: https://www.pvsm.ru/ux/274931

Ссылки в тексте:

[1] Один день в Альфа-Банке: мобильная разработка: https://habrahabr.ru/company/jugru/blog/350334/

[2] Swift vs. Kotlin. Отличия важны: https://habrahabr.ru/post/350746/

[3] тут: http://apptractor.us3.list-manage2.com/subscribe?u=fbdb52f18301080a3cc983f4b&id=bb7bc0a9c0

[4] Как я раскопал скрытую функцию видеозвонков в Instagram на iOS: https://apptractor.ru/test/kak-ya-raskopal-skryituyu-funktsiyu-videozvonkov-v-instagram-na-ios.html

[5] Podlodka #49: Server side Swift: https://apptractor.ru/info/media/podlodka-49-server-side-swift.html

[6] Дизайн безупречных iOS-приложений: https://medium.com/@nathangitter/designing-jank-free-apps-9f66d43b9c87

[7] Почему iOS-разработчики не пишут юнит-тесты: https://techhype.io/?story=why-ios-developers-dont-write-unit-tests

[8] Исследуем загадочный случай повреждения кучи: https://topologyeyewear.github.io/engineering-blog/2018/03/07/heap_corruption/

[9] Sophie: GUI-клиент для Carthage: https://marcosantadev.com/portfolio/macos-app-sophie/

[10] Gauges: круговые индикаторы: https://github.com/ilyapuchka/Gauges

[11] OHMySQL: библиотека для работы с удаленным MySQL: https://github.com/oleghnidets/OHMySQL

[12] FlippingNotch: «pull to refresh» анимация для брови iPhone X: https://github.com/quickbirdstudios/FlippingNotch

[13] Создание анимаций переходов между Activity в Android: https://habrahabr.ru/company/funcorp/blog/350662/

[14] Использование TensorFlow на Android шаг за шагом: https://androiddev.apptractor.ru/ispolzovanie-tensorflow-na-android-shag-za-shagom/

[15] Использование NDK в своих приложениях: https://android-tools.ru/coding/ispolzovanie-ndk-v-svoix-prilozheniyax/

[16] WebView в Android: https://android-tools.ru/coding/webview-v-android/

[17] Сокеты в Android: https://android-tools.ru/coding/sokety-v-android/

[18] Кот Шредингера в Kotlin: https://blog.kotlin-academy.com/a-kotlin-schr%C3%B6dinger-cat-c0aeee5e7443

[19] Опасность предположений: Kotlin и кастомный View в Android: https://blog.q42.nl/the-danger-of-assumptions-kotlin-with-android-custom-views-adb79bf2da45

[20] Расширение возможностей Android Layout: https://medium.com/engineering-empower/empowering-your-android-layouts-1b84db754b04

[21] Исследуем Android P: экранные вырезы: https://medium.com/exploring-android/exploring-android-p-display-cutouts-42885e8a2a96

[22] 10 лет Android – что дальше? Fuchsia и Flutter: https://www.youtube.com/watch?v=qlrTJeIF2uY

[23] Animated Ferris Wheel: анимированное колесо обозрения: https://github.com/iglaweb/Ferris-Wheel

[24] Полный пайплайн левел-дизайнера War Robots: как мы делаем карты, на которых хочется играть: https://habrahabr.ru/article/350586/

[25] Создаем своих криптокотиков (Часть 1): https://habrahabr.ru/post/350740/

[26] Реализация быстрых 2D-теней в Unity с помощью 1D shadow mapping: https://habrahabr.ru/post/350396/

[27] Oculus Rift перестали работать из-за просроченного сертификата: https://apptractor.ru/info/news/oculus-rift-perestali-rabotat-iz-za-prosrochennogo-sertifikata.html

[28] Как нанять лучших разработчиков для бизнеса: https://apptractor.ru/info/articles/kak-nanyat-luchshih-razrabotchikov-dlya-biznesa.html

[29] Эффект Саманты: взгляд в будущее ботов: https://apptractor.ru/develop/effekt-samantyi-vzglyad-v-budushhee-botov.html

[30] Firebase Crashlytics вышел из беты: https://apptractor.ru/info/news/firebase-crashlytics-vyishel-iz-betyi.html

[31] Ubisoft создал AI-помощника для поиска ошибок в коде: https://apptractor.ru/info/news/ubisoft-sozdal-ai-pomoshhnika-dlya-poiska-oshibok-v-kode.html

[32] Ощущения дефицита в UX: как можно манипулировать пользователями: https://apptractor.ru/info/articles/oshhushheniya-defitsita-v-ux-kak-mozhno-manipulirovat-polzovatelyami.html

[33] Радио для разработчиков от freeCodeCamp: https://apptractor.ru/develop/radio-dlya-razrabotchikov-ot-freecodecamp.html

[34] Центр прогноза погоды открывает конкурс проектов Summer of Weather Code: https://apptractor.ru/develop/tsentr-prognoza-pogodyi-otkryivaet-konkurs-proektov-summer-of-weather-code.html

[35] Чистая архитектура на Android и iOS: https://apptractor.ru/develop/chistaya-arhitektura-na-android-i-ios.html

[36] Дизайн записи звонков в CallApp: https://medium.muz.li/callapp-call-recording-case-study-64f8aa155dce

[37] Обзор инструментов для создания аудиторий в мобильном ретаргетинге: https://habrahabr.ru/company/mobio/blog/350494/

[38] Как подготовиться к GDPR: 15 ключевых шагов: https://apptractor.ru/info/articles/kak-podgotovitsya-k-gdpr-15-klyuchevyih-shagov.html

[39] Как найти нужный момент для рекламного объявления?: https://apptractor.ru/info/articles/kak-nayti-nuzhnyiy-moment-dlya-reklamnogo-obyavleniya.html

[40] Подкаст AppTractor: Mobfox: https://apptractor.ru/info/media/podkast-apptractor-mobfox.html

[41] Как два вопроса могу улучшить рост вашего продукта: https://chatbotsmagazine.com/how-two-questions-can-change-your-products-growth-247ebf412486

[42] Удаление фона с помощью глубокого обучения: https://habrahabr.ru/company/nixsolutions/blog/350576/

[43] Машинное обучение в канализации (в хорошем смысле): https://habrahabr.ru/company/microsoft/blog/345442/

[44] Топ-10 трендов технологий искусственного интеллекта (ИИ) в 2018 году: https://habrahabr.ru/company/otus/blog/350614/

[45] TensorFlow поможет в распознавании фото с военных дронов: https://apptractor.ru/info/news/tensorflow-pomozhet-v-raspoznavanii-foto-s-voennyih-dronov.html

[46] Тренируйте ваши модели машинного обучения на GPU Google бесплатно: https://techhype.io/?story=train-your-machine-learning-models-on-googles-gpus-for-free-forever

[47] Предыдущий дайджест: https://habrahabr.ru/company/everydaytools/blog/350420/

[48] Источник: https://habrahabr.ru/post/350894/?utm_source=habrahabr&utm_medium=rss&utm_campaign=350894